Nashik Municipal Corporation (NMC) has announced a special discount scheme for regular taxpayers from April 1 to June 30, following the success of last year’s Abhay Scheme, which provided a 95% waiver on penalties. Property owners have been urged to take advantage of this offer and clear their dues.

Record Tax Collection Boosts Municipal Revenue

This year, the Municipal Corporation collected a record-breaking ₹256 crore in property tax, with the discount scheme playing a key role in achieving this milestone. The Municipal Tax Collection Department has designed the scheme to encourage timely payments.

Discount Structure for Taxpayers

April 1–30: 8% discount on the total bill amount.

Online payments in April: 10% discount on the total bill amount.

May: 5% discount on the total bill amount.

June: 3% discount on the total bill amount.

By offering financial relief, the scheme has significantly benefited property owners while also strengthening the municipality’s treasury. Last year, ₹110 crore was collected during this three-month period. Given its success, the NMC expects a similar response this year.

Property owners are encouraged to make payments on time and avail themselves of the benefits under the scheme, ensuring a smooth and efficient tax collection process for the city.
